Can each new page be a blog?
-
I was wondering if it is possible for each page to be its own blog? I’m creating a Game Review site and I want each gaming system to have its own separate blog. I also have other sections that I would like to be able to add posts to those pages and those pages only. Is this possible? Thanks.

No I’m sorry that’s not possible. In a blog only one page will automatically update with each new post you make. This is usually the front page but it can be changed.
Pages sit outside the blog structure. They are for static content that rarely if ever changes. They cannot be assigned categories and the only way to update them is to edit them. They also lack the google juice that your front page (posts) page has.
You cannot achieve what you want with a wordpress.com hosted blog. If this is a deal breaker for you then the alternative, provided you have the skills, is to hire a web host and download the free standing software from http://wordpress.org and then hack the template to suit.

You CAN do a workaround; simply tag each post on one particular gaming system with the name of that system as a tag. Then, when people click on the tag in your sidebar all they see is a blog about that system, because it goes to the local tag page.
